Aychinquiry (3,327.4 m) is a high peak located in the north of Azerbaijan, in the territory of the Qusar district. Its elevation is 3,327.4 meters and it is part of the Greater Caucasus mountain ridge. This mountain is a popular destination for nature lovers and hikers. The area features dense forests, rivers, and various plant species. Aychinquiry stands out for its clean air and picturesque nature. In winter, the peak is covered with snow, while in summer it is distinguished by its cool air.
